An interesting stat is goals against / xg faced / 90 mins played.

Stegen last season was 14th in the league, with +0.03. So he almost received just as many goals as the quality of chances he faced would've indicated.

Lunin for example sat on 4th, with +0.20. Better than him were Valles (+0.21), Simon (+0.23), and on 1st Mamardashvili (+0.28).

I highly doubt Szcezny is not going to produce better shot stopping than Stegen does usually. Maybe if he's over the hill and heavily declined.
